14 Jun 03 - 04:39 PM (#966972) Subject: RE: Looking for live Celtic music-Scotland From: Stewart Try the Taybank in Dunkeld. Dunkeld is a very nice town on the road between Inverness and Edinburgh. I spent a pleasant evening last summer in the pub playing fiddle tunes. Apparently it has new owners now, but the concerts and sessions should continue. "Dunkeld, Perthshire is the home of The Taybank. Situated on the banks of the beautifull river Tay, it looks across the river to Birnam Hill, site of the ruins of King Duncan's Castle (made famous in William Shakespeare's "Macbeth"). Previously owned by local singer songwriter and composer, the internationally acclaimed Dougie MacLean and his wife Jennifer, The Taybank is now owned by Nigel and Beverley Large. Described as "Scotland's Musical Metting Place" it is a centre for Scottish Music and Culture with instrumental classes, concerts and spontaneous music sessions." Cheers, S. in Seattle |
